How to Layer Moroccan Rugs for a Boho Look

Layering Moroccan rugs is a simple way to add depth, texture, and personality to your home. The combination of different sizes, patterns, and textures creates a boho-chic atmosphere that feels vibrant yet cozy.

1. Choose Complementary Rugs

  • Mix neutral and bold rugs for balance.

  • Pair flat-weave rugs with shag or hand-knotted rugs to create interesting textures.

  • Stick to a cohesive color palette to avoid visual chaos.

2. Play with Size and Placement

  • Start with a large base rug to anchor the room.

  • Place smaller rugs at angles on top for a layered effect.

  • Use rugs of different lengths and widths for visual interest.

3. Mix Patterns and Textures

  • Combine geometric, tribal, and solid patterns for an eclectic boho look.

  • Add textural contrast with plush and flat-weave rugs.

  • Avoid overloading; three layers max often looks best.

4. Consider Room Function

  • In living rooms, layering rugs can define seating areas.

  • In bedrooms, layer at the foot of the bed or bedside for added coziness.

  • Ensure walking paths remain clear for safety and flow.
